Q » Can 3D printing accelerate renewable energy infrastructure?

A » 3D printing can significantly accelerate renewable energy infrastructure by enabling rapid prototyping, reducing material waste, and allowing for the customization of components. This technology facilitates the local production of parts, which can decrease transportation emissions and costs. Additionally, 3D printing can innovate the design and manufacturing of wind turbines, solar panels, and other renewable technologies, ultimately promoting faster deployment and scalability of sustainable energy solutions.
